Appropriate Preposition:

  • Eligible for ( যোগ্য ) He is eligible for the post.
  • Talk to ( কথা বলা (ব্যক্তি) ) I am talking to (with) Mr. Roy.
  • Charge with ( অভিযোগ করা (ত্রুটি) ) He was charged with theft.
  • Callous to ( উদাসীন ) He is callous to my suffering.
  • Pass away ( মারা যাওয়া ) He passes away last night.
  • Absent from ( অনুপস্থিত ) Rifat was absent from college.

Idioms:

  • A bolt from the blue ( সম্পূর্ন অপ্রত্যাশিত ) The news of his father's death came to him as a bolt from the blue.
  • Pros and cons ( খুঁটিনাটি ) You should consider the Pros and cons of the system.
  • By leaps and bounds ( অতি দ্রুতগতিতে ) The population of Bangladesh is increasing by leaps and bounds.
  • Out of sorts ( ঈষৎ অসুস্থ ) He is out of sorts now.
  • As usual ( যথারীতি ) He is late as usual.
  • In force ( বলবৎ ) This law is in force now.

Bangla to English Expressions (Translations):

  • আমার উপর ভরসা করতে পারেন। - Rest assured.
  • তার পদ খুব উঁচু - He holds a big office
  • কি হতো যদি শুরুতেই সে আমাকে সহযোগিতা না করতো? - What if he didn’t cooperate me in the beginning?
  • তুমি কি বাজারের দিকে যাচ্ছ? - Are you going toward market?
  • কে বলছেন, প্লিজ? - Who’s calling, please?
  • তুমি কিসের জন্য হাসছ? - What makes you laugh?
